Equipment operators agree that the Cattron-Theimeg
Paddle-type controller is perfect for heavy industrial applications.
Designed with both operators and maintenance personnel in mind,
this heavy-duty controller is ideal for indoor and outdoor use.
It is very easy to use, as most of the controls have been modeled
after those commonly found in crane cabs. In addition to cranes,
the paddle controller can also be used for railroad, military,
and other industrial applications.
The Paddle controller uses advanced
microcomputer electronics and surface-mount technology. It can
be used with all Cattron-Theimeg AT or MP Series receiver/decoder
units and can be utilized with existing systems as either a replacement
or spare controller. A variety of synthesized and crystal-controIled
RF transmitter configurations can be provided, allowing operation
in the VHF and UHF licensed and non-licensed radio channels.
Durable Construction
The Cattron-Theimeg Paddle controller
consists of an encoder circuit board that uses industrial-grade
mil-spec digital components, a powerful microcomputer and a sophisticated
operating software code. All components are protected by a thick-walled,
epoxy-coated extruded aluminum case. The ends of the housing
are rubberized metal plates that make shock absorbing end "bumpers."
Standard Paddle controllers have room
for up to six paddles, and can be customized with additional
push-buttons and toggle switches. In addition, all functions
are identified by durable, custom-engraved nameplates. Paddle
controllers are field-tested and have been proven under extreme
conditions. Total water and dust sealing makes them suitable
for indoor and outdoor operation.
Operation / Safety
When the operator first turns the power
switch on, a sophisticated self-test routine monitors the motor
function switches to detect a broken wire or a defective switch.
All motor function lever switches are tested for neutrality and
a small speaker beeps when the test is complete. If a motor function
switch failure occurs, it is recognized as a problem and "locked
out" from any further input. A special message is sent to the
receiver/decoder to advise maintenance personnel of the problem.
The message is both displayed and stored in the datalog of the
controller's decoder.
A full length safety bar is provided
to function as an enabling device to all lever switches. It is
a large full length switch that is easily and naturally activated
by the palm of the operator's hand any time he places his hand
into position to move the lever switches. This push-to-operate
(PTO) safety bar will electronically disconnect all lever switches
when it is released, thus stopping motion commands from these
switches. This feature is programmable. Certain applications
may have some lever switches removed from the control of the
PTO bar.
Cattron-Theimeg Paddle controllers are
equipped with a tilt switch to activate diagnostics and can be
optionally programmed to send a function. This function can be
assigned in the decoder for a variety of operations, i.e., to
stop the equipment, sound an alarm or both. Every Paddle controller
may also be equipped with an optional PC-compatible diagnostic
port.
Power Source
Cattron-Theimeg Paddle controllers are
powered with disposable Alkaline or rechargeable Ni-Cad batteries.
In normal operation, a green LED blinks with each function command
message. For added safety and improved performance, the operating
voltage is regulated over the entire battery life, insuring constant
range and reliable operation. Whether you choose disposable or
rechargeable batteries, changing the battery is easy - simply
open the gasketed battery cover, drop the battery in place and
close the cover. There are no wires or connectors to insert into
the battery.

Technical Specifications
Dimensions: Approx. 5.9" x 9.5" x
6.7 (15 cm x 24 cm x 17 cm)
Weight: Approx. 6 lbs (2.72 Kg);
standard three paddle unit with battery pack
Number of Functions: Up to six
motions, single or dual axis; and up to 15 on/off functions;
additional on/off functions can be used in lieu of motor groups
Switch Type: Spring return to
center
Switch Options: A wide variety
- paddles (single axis), joysticks (dual axis), toggle switches,
and push-buttons
Keylock Switch: Optional (power
on/off)
Tilt Switch: Used for diagnostic
activation or programmable message sending; 60º front/back, 45º side
/ side activation
Antenna: Internal or external
Environmental: -22ºF to +140ºF
(-30 ºC to +60 ºC) for indoor and outdoor use
Battery Voltage: 12.5 VDC nominal
Radio Transmitters: UHF & VHF,
pulsed packet
Type Approvals: USA, Canada,
and UK; for a complete listing, contact the factory
Power Output: Variable - dependent
upon application and licensing limitations
Emission/Modulation: 14KOF1 D
+/- 5Khz for 100%, or 9K3FID
RF Operating Range: From approximately
300 ft (93 m) to 1650 ft (500 m). These distances assume line
of sight operation and are dependent on power, frequency, antenna,
and type of receiver/decoder used.
Battery Selection: Long-life
Alkaline or rechargeable Ni-Cad. Battery life dependent upon
application. Please consult a CATTRON representative for additional
information.
Accessories: Optional Ergonomic
Harness Vest
